Frequently asked questions
What is the validity period of Thai Passport?
Typically 3-6 months depending on the destination; we sequence issuance to match your ceremony date.
Where do I reissue Thai Passport?
From Department of Consular Affairs. We can act on your behalf via power of attorney.
Is Apostille acceptable for this document?
Yes — Canada is a Hague Apostille member; the MFA apostille can replace double legalisation for many documents.
Can the document content be amended?
Content cannot be altered; minor spelling fixes must be re-issued by the originating district office before translation.
Cost of handling Thai Passport alone?
Translation THB 800-1,500 + certification THB 1,200-1,800/copy + MFA fee THB 400-600.
